Here in India a lot of people believe that HINDI is the national language of India but HINDI is not the national language indeed, India has more than 20 official languages and HINDI is one of them. Official languages are the ones which a country is uses to communicate on an official level. In fact here are some cities in India like Chennai where people are happy not to communicate in HINDI.


Ajay V. Bhatt
USB was developed by Indian American computer architect Ajay V. Bhatt but you also can credit him for a GP accelerated graphics support PCI express platform power management architecture and various other chip set improvements.


Shampooing
Shampooing is an Indian concept because Shampoo was invented in India and we are not talking about the commercial liquid but the method by use of herbs, the word Shampoo itself has been derived from the Hindi word 'Champu' which was actually derived from Sanskrit word 'Chapayati(चपयति)' which means the massage.


Dr. Rajendra Prasad
When Dr. Rajendra Parasad was appointed the president of India he took only 50% of his salary claiming he didn't require more than that. Toward the end of his 12 years tenure he only took 25% of his salary. The salary of the president was 10,000 rupees back then.








India is the world's biggest producer and consumer of Mangoes for many people the greatest delight of the hot Indian summer is the profusion of mangoes. Officially India's national fruit, there are several hundred varieties of Indian mango of which more than 30 are commercially available.
